Monitoring the Charge in a Battery Pack

Obtaining Accurate Charge Information

To increase the accuracy of all battery charge displays:

Allow a battery pack to discharge to about 10 percent of a full charge through normal use before charging it.

When you charge a battery pack, charge it fully.

If a battery pack has not been used for 1 month or more, calibrate the battery pack instead of simply charging it. For calibration instructions, refer to “Calibrating a Battery Pack,” later in this section.

Displaying Charge Information on the Screen

Accessing Charge Displays

To access information about the status of any battery pack in the notebook:

Select the Power Meter icon on the taskbar, or

Access the Power Meter tab. To access the Power Meter tab:

In Windows 2000 Professional, select Start > Settings > Control Panel > Power Options icon > Power Meter tab.

In Windows XP Home or Windows XP Professional, select Start > Control Panel > Performance and Maintenance > Power Options icon > Power Meter tab.
